Forsyth Wins the Tennis District Team Semifinals
District Semifinals for Willow Springs Tennis did not go as well as hoped when they played against Forsyth here on October 4. The final score was Forsyth 5, Willow Springs 3.
“This was a tough match against an opponent that we match up with very well. We had seen them twice already this year and won both matches 5-4 and it’s tough to beat a good team three times. Unfortunately, this was for a chance to go to a district championship match, but I was extremely proud of how hard the girls fought for every point. There were a lot of long three set matches, and we just didn’t catch the breaks we needed. The team finished the year 9-5, took first in the Forsyth Tournament and third in the Waynesville Tournament. We’ll look to regroup and get ready for the individual district tournament on Friday,” Coach Spence said.
